I recieved a parking charge notice from G24 LTD issued on January 10th 2018 for parking in a Sports Direct Fitness car park that is private land. The charge was £60 within the first 14 days, or £100 after this is if you do not pay it within the early period. I did not recieve the letter until the near beginning of February, when the penalty had risen. I have yet still to pay this so it has risen to the £100, so I appealed on the G24 website, which was rejected and I was advised to contact Independent Appeal Service (IAS) as another form of appeal. I am an 18 year old student working part time and I have made it clear in my notes I am willing to pay but asking if a monthly payment plan could be arranged for this as I do not have the funds to pay for this outright. The IAS have since come back to me and rejected this again, sending 'evidence' of the letter that I already recieved. Are they actually taking into consideration my circumstances that I have noted? Do I really have to pay this charge, has anyone actually paid G24 notice's or not, and have they ever taken it further??? Really need help!! Thankyou

The IAS is considered a waste of time, as our NEWBIES FAQS thread says. No chance of fair appeal.
Plan A with G24, that you seem to have not thought of, is simply to complain to the Store Manager at the retailer, telling them (not asking them) to cancel the stupid fake fine for you, a customer. Wickes and Homebase, etc., cancel these ALL the time.
An utter 'outrageous scam' (Hansard, 2.2.18). You need to learn quickly how to spot scams.
Also, here's a new experience for a young adult - Complain to your MP.
The industry is rotten and MPs need to step in. If numpties didn't pay, and if the DVLA had not opened the gate a decade or so ago, to allow private firms to get data, the industry would not have grown like it has done, now out of control.
